
Self-mastery, the word in particular, is pretty self-explanatory: it’s the pursuit of achieving mastery over oneself. It’s the ability to control one’s own emotions, thoughts, and behavior. A skill that leads to more self-control, discipline, and self-confidence. But there’s a lot more to it than that.
It involves understanding oneself and being able to make conscious choices that lead to desired outcomes. As well as, developing an awareness of one’s strengths, weaknesses, and values. This tends to help individuals understand more about what motivates them as well as identify areas where they need improvement or assistance from others in order to reach their goals.

The ancients who wished to illustrate illustrious virtue throughout the kingdom first ordered well their own states. Wishing to order well their states, they first regulated their families. Wishing to regulate their families, they first cultivated their persons. Wishing to cultivate their persons, they first rectified their hearts. Wishing to rectify their hearts, they first sought to be sincere in their thoughts. Wishing to be sincere in their thoughts, they first extended to the utmost their knowledge. Such extension of knowledge lay in the investigation of things.
— Confucius

Here are 10 ways to achieve Self Mastery:
PURPOSE
Having a sense of purpose is an integral part of life. It gives us direction, motivates us to strive for greatness, and helps us to find meaning in our lives. When we have a purpose, it can help guide our decisions and actions so that we are working towards something meaningful. When we have a clear purpose, we’re more apt to give individuals the courage they need when facing difficult situations or stressful times in life — it provides them with strength and determination which may otherwise not exist if there was no higher goal at hand, motivating them to push forward each day.
DETERMINATION
A vital trait that everyone should possess. It’s the ability to stay focused and motivated, even when obstacles or challenges occur. One can develop determination by setting realistic goals to work towards over time. This requires taking an honest look at your skillsets and abilities so you don’t bite off more than you can chew. Essentially, it’s a good idea to have a support system in place, such as family members or friends who believe in you, by giving you extra motivation when things get tough along the way. When we are determined, we can achieve anything we put our minds to because it gives us the strength will need to succeed.

EQUANIMITY
Cultivate an air of refinement and couth, remaining resilient in the face of adversity. It is a powerful tool for navigating life’s challenges with grace and wisdom. Equanimity helps us stay centered and even-keeled amidst chaos by allowing us to observe our thoughts without judgment or attachment. This allows us to acquire an inner sense of peace no matter what external circumstances may be occurring. The practice of equanimity can lead to greater emotional stability as well as increased self-awareness which can help one become more mindful in their daily lives. Furthermore, having equanimity enables individuals to respond effectively instead of reacting impulsively when faced with difficult situations — this results in better decision-making overall which leads to healthier relationships both personally and professionally.

EMPATHY
Being able to understand and share the feelings of another is an essential part of being human, as it helps us connect with others on a deeper level. Empathy is a powerful emotion that enables us to show compassion towards those in need and can help create strong relationships between a collective of people. The ability to empathize has been studied extensively by psychologists over the years, who have found that it plays an important role in our everyday lives. Research shows that having empathy can lead to positive outcomes such as improved communication skills, increased trust within relationships, and enhanced problem-solving abilities. Additionally, studies suggest that individuals who are more empathetic tend to be better at managing their own emotions which leads them towards healthier lifestyles overall.
